Framed Print of Edinburgh, c1930s. Artist: Donald McLeish

Edinburgh. In the old tower on the left of the main entrance to Holyrood are Queen Marys rooms. The picture gallery is on this side of the quadrangle; the state apartments are on the opposite side, c1930s. From Geographical Magazine, Volume 3.
